3d Printing General Topic...
electric indigo replied to Ghost Train's topic in Anime or Science Fiction
A recent TV documentary showed german companies already printing dental fixtures and industrial turbine rotors in metal. Cost effectiveness beats traditional casting here, and you have even better control over the material properties. The rotors were quite large, about 40 cm diameter. -
